** The general auto repair market in and around Marine City, Michigan, is characterized by a small number of local, independent shops rather than large corporate chains. This fosters a service environment built on personal relationships, community reputation, and trust. The average quality of service is high, as these businesses rely heavily on word-of-mouth and long-term customer loyalty. Competition is moderate; while there aren't dozens of shops, the existing providers compete directly on reputation, expertise, and customer service. Typical pricing is competitive with regional averages for Southeastern Michigan, with labor rates generally reflecting the experience and specialized certifications of the technicians. For more specialized or complex repairs, residents may need to travel to larger nearby cities like Port Huron, but the providers listed are fully capable of handling the vast majority of general repair and maintenance needs.
